On 04/22/08 06:04 pm, Carl Gehr thus wrote :
The V3.08 WPI file is:
acpifu-20080328.wpi
The two ZIPs that represent the same level for someone who does not
want to use WarpIn:
acpi-20080328.zip 625294 3-29-08 2:55p
acpi-apm-20080328.zip 70790 3-29-08 2:56p
Note: The date/time shown is the most recent date of any file
in the ZIP. This is set by using, for example, the
following command:
zip -o acpi-apm-20080328.zip
I normally do this with almost every ZIP I download. Otherwise, the
ZIP date is the date/time of the download and has little connection to
what is in the file.
FWIW, I am using the WarpIn version on this system, a T60.
Actually, Jon was looking for the 3.07 build... ;-)
In the BetaZone, the versions are listed as 3.6, 3.7, 3.8, etc. (fifth column from the left). It turns out that 3.07 is 20080219, and the matching APM is 1.22 of the same date.
